Marston.jpgFilmmaker Joshua Marston's movie Forgiveness of Blood is about blood feuds in Albania and it's sparked a feud of its own after being disqualified as an Oscar contender for best foreign-language film. Marston tells us his side of the story and challenges the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ences' rules. His film opens in Los Angeles and New York on February 24 and extends to more cities after that. Plus, we go behind the scenes on producing the Independent Spirit Awards-- indie films' biggest event. Put on by the non-profit organization Film Independent, this awards show is like no other. It's a luncheon where whiskey flows like water and the past hosts like John Waters, Sarah Silverman and Rainn Wilson were irreverent and unpredictable. This year it will carry on that tradition with Seth Rogan as its host. The event takes place Saturday, February 25 and airs that night on IFC at 10pm.
